Identifying and Quantifying Weights of Key Factors Influencing User Satisfaction in Second-Hand E-Commerce: A Case Study of Xianyu Based on AHP

I-Ching Chen, Li-Qian Quan

Abstract

This study applies the Analytic Hierarchy Process to identify and rank factors influencing user satisfaction on Xianyu, a major Chinese second?hand e?commerce platform. Based on a literature review and Delphi interviews with domain experts, we constructed a five?criterion evaluation framework—platform, functionality, service, assurance, and product—comprising 25 indicators. A structured online survey yielded 94 valid responses, and pairwise comparisons were analyzed using AHP to derive relative weights. Results indicate that assurance (0.2283), functionality (0.2060), and service (0.2008) are the primary dimensions shaping user satisfaction. At the indicator level, multiple payment methods (0.2362), seven?day unconditional return policy (0.2345), transaction security (0.2266), and protection against information leakage (0.2124) received comparatively high weights. These findings suggest users prioritize transaction reliability and data protection, alongside payment convenience and robust after?sales guarantees. The paper discusses practical implications and offers targeted recommendations for platforms, sellers, and buyers to strengthen security mechanisms, improve functional convenience, and enhance post?purchase protections to increase trust and retention on second?hand marketplaces.
